    One of the best actresses of her times, Vidya Sinha, is majorly remembered for her performance in Choti Si Baat and Rajnigandha. She always had the desire of becoming a mainstream actress. All the roles she used to be part was was that of a common Indian girl. She tried her best to change her image but that could not help her career.

    Today, the actress has breathed her last.

    She was recently rushed to a Mumbai hospital in a critical condition with aggravated heart and lung disorders. She was kept on ventilator support and was being monitored constantly. Vidya played the role of Bebe, Sikandar’s mother in the popular Star Plus show Kulfi Kumar Bajewala. Since a long time, the actress was suffering and hence she was missing from Kulfi Kumar Bajewala for a few months as well. That was when she was hospitalised but later she did recover. She got back on the show few weeks ago and was seen playing her part.

    The 72-year-old Bollywood actress, who has had several TV outings in recent times, had been suffering from a chronic lung condition since a few years, which got aggravated suddenly. She developed severe breathlessness and had to be rushed to Mumbai’s Criticare Hospital in Juhu, few days ago.

    Vidya Sinha had a lovely pairing opposite actor Amol Palekar, especially in the film Choti Si Baat. The other films that she shined in were Saboot and Pati Patni Aur Woh. In recent years, the actress has been increasingly seen on the small screen, in shows such as Kavyanjali, Bhabhi and Bahu Rani. Her TV appearances are interluded by sporadic Bollywood appearances. She was seen in the 2011 Salman Khan hit, Bodyguard.
